What is the Blox Fruit Trade Calculator?
The Blox Fruit Trade Calculator is a specialized tool designed for players of the popular Roblox game, Blox Fruits. In the game, trading is a core mechanic that allows players to exchange devil fruits for others. Since each fruit has a "physical" price and a much higher "trading value," players often struggle to determine if a deal is fair. The Blox Fruit Trade Calculator bridges this gap by providing accurate, community-driven valuation metrics.
Whether you are trying to swap a Kitsune for multiple Leopards or testing the waters with a Buddha fruit, this Blox Fruit Trade Calculator helps you avoid being scammed. Who should use it? Everyone from beginners who just reached the Second Sea to pro traders looking to flip high-tier mythical fruits. A common misconception is that the in-game Beli price represents the actual value; in reality, demand and rarity dictate the market, which is why a Blox Fruit Trade Calculator is essential.
Blox Fruit Trade Calculator Formula and Mathematical Explanation
To calculate the efficiency of a trade, the Blox Fruit Trade Calculator uses a percentage-based comparison of the aggregate "Community Value" of all fruits involved. The math follows a simple derivation:
| Variable | Meaning | Unit | Typical Range |
|---|---|---|---|
| Vin | Value of Fruits You Give | Points/M | 5,000 – 180M |
| Vout | Value of Fruits You Receive | Points/M | 5,000 – 180M |
| ΔV | Net Profit/Loss | Points/M | +/- 50M |
| E% | Trade Efficiency | Percentage | -50% to +50% |
The formula applied is: Efficiency (%) = ((Vout – Vin) / Vin) * 100. If the result is within +/- 10%, the Blox Fruit Trade Calculator marks it as a "Fair Trade."
Practical Examples (Real-World Use Cases)
Example 1: The High-Tier Swap
Imagine you are offering 1 Kitsune (Value: 115M). Your opponent offers 2 Leopards (Value: 40M x 2 = 80M) and 1 Dough (Value: 20M). The Blox Fruit Trade Calculator calculates: 115M vs 100M. This results in a 13% loss for you. The calculator would flag this as a "Small Loss."
Example 2: The Buddha Upgrade
You offer 1 Portal (6M) and receive 1 Buddha (7M). The Blox Fruit Trade Calculator logic: ((7-6)/6)*100 = +16.6%. This is a "Win" for you because Buddha has higher demand and utility for grinding.

Key Factors That Affect Blox Fruit Trade Calculator Results
- Fruit Rarity: Mythical fruits like Dragon and Kitsune have high base values that fluctuate based on update leaks.
- In-Game Demand: Some fruits like Buddha or Portal are valued higher than their rarity suggests because they are extremely useful for travel or grinding.
- Game Updates: When a fruit gets a "rework" (like the Dragon rework), its value in the Blox Fruit Trade Calculator might skyrocket.
- Stock Availability: If a fruit hasn't appeared in the Blox Fruit Dealer's stock for a long time, its trading value tends to rise.
- Permanent vs Physical: Note that this calculator focuses on physical fruits. Permanent fruits have 10x-50x higher values.
- Market Saturation: If everyone is trying to sell the same fruit, its relative value compared to others may dip temporarily.
